Service Administrator

Sytner Newport are looking for a Service Administrator.

Your role

Working as a Sytner Service Administrator you will: administer all preparation work required for vehicle arrivals, adhere to strict processes, support the service team with telephone enquiries, complete invoicing, examine paperwork to ensure quality standards are met and carrying out self-audits before filing.

Sytner Service Administrators work a variety of flexible patterns which can typically include weekends to ensure we provide our customers with the highest possible levels of service.

Your profile 

Proven experience in a similar role or a similarly demanding role would be ideal. Experience of using Kerridge/ADP is not essential but would be advantageous, as you will be using our internal systems to log work.

We are looking for someone who is committed to providing excellent customer service and would take pride in engaging with our customers over the telephone. Ideally, you will thrive in a busy, high pressurised environment; have strong administration skills and the ability to prioritise workload within a fast-paced environment.

To be successful in this role you will be extremely organised, have high attention to detail and be a great team player.

Rewards

Your hard work will be rewarded with subsidised Manufacturer Car Purchase Scheme for you and your family, discounted MOT and servicing, a colleague introduction reward scheme, discounted gym membership, discounts with popular high street retailers, and access to training courses at the BMW Training Academy.
